Rockford, Michigan Crime Rate
4 years of data (2020–2024) · Population: 6,183
Key Insights
- →Rockford has a safety grade of A+ with a violent crime rate of 97.0 per 100,000 residents (national avg: 359.1).
- →Violent crime rose 20.3% from the previous year.
- →Crime trajectory: stable safe — based on 4 years of data.
- →Safer than 62% of all cities in the OpenCrime database.
- →Violent-to-property crime ratio: 0.12 (below national average).

Year-over-Year Comparison
| Year | Population | Violent Crime | Violent Rate | Murders | Property Crime | Property Rate |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2024 | 6,183 | 6 | 97.0 | 0 | 49 | 792.5 |
| 2022 | 6,204 | 5 | 80.6 | 0 | 42 | 677.0 |
| 2021 | 6,468 | 10 | 154.6 | 0 | 39 | 603.0 |
| 2020 | 6,472 | 11 | 170.0 | 0 | 77 | 1189.7 |
